#41d336 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#41d336 is composed of 25.5% red, 82.7%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.4%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 115.8 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 52%. #41d336 color hex could be obtained by blending #82ff6c with #00a700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#41d336 color description : Moderate lime green.

#41d336 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#41d336 has RGB values of R:65, G:211,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 4313910.

Shades and Tints of #41d336

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020802 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#41d336

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828881 is the less saturated color, while #21f910 is the most saturated one.
